我已经配置了boost来构建具有版本化布局的32位和64位库。
但是它在文件名布局中没有包含地址模型,因此32位和64位库具有相同的文件名,因此无法共享lib目录。
建议使用32位和64位升级库的方法是什么?
答案 0 :(得分:2)
我解决这个问题的方法是在b2命令行上指定--libdir并让它指向另一个目录。我把它称为“libx64”,并使布局看起来像这样:
包括 - >随着它下面的提升,标准的增压布局 lib - >标准的boost lib目录,用于32位库 libx64 - >仅限64位库